Ranking of Wyoming Cities and Places By Population with African Ancestry in 2021
Updated on April 16, 2025.
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, there were 422 people in Wyoming with African ancestry. Among all Wyoming cities and places, Cheyenne city had the highest population with African ancestry (130), followed by Sheridan city (61), and Gillette city (42).

| Rank | City or Place | Population |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| Cheyenne city | 130 |
| 2 | Sheridan city | 61 |
| 3 | Gillette city | 42 |
| 4 | Cowley town | 34 |
| 5 | Cody city | 28 |
| 6 | Warren AFB CDP | 23 |
| 7 | Glenrock town | 22 |
| 8 | Rock Springs city | 19 |
| 9 | Worland city | 18 |
| 10 | Alpine town | 12 |
| 11 | Casper city | 11 |
| 12 | Powell city | 4 |
| 13 | Kemmerer city | 3 |
| 13 | Rawlins city | 3 |
| 14 | Buffalo city | 1 |
